Own technique, canvas, 90 x 72 x 9 cm

Signature on front.

Contemporary figurative artist creating three-dimensional paintings with her own technique using papier-mache, canvas and oil paint.
In each of her works, the author touches on a human theme, she is absorbed by the other person and related issues, and observing numerous environments has become an initiation to various avenues of introspection.
The figures in her paintings assume poses that are characteristic of humans, thus showing a specific social problem such as loneliness, limitation, pressure or anonymity. The current subject matter of the works focuses on issues of perception and transformation but especially on empathy and the depiction of various emotional states of human beings. The serious subject matter collides with the harmonious form of the paintings. Canvases covered mainly with white paint are static, colors are replaced by shadow, balancing between painting and sculpture, giving both fields a new dimension.
Gaya Lastovjak's art escapes all classifications and definitions, it is subtle and critical at the same time. The artist has participated in many exhibitions, both individual and collective, and has collaborated with galleries: Galeria Next, Saatchiart, ArtMo, ArtinHouse, Singulart, Monshareart Gallery in Milan, Polskajungart in Vienna and Art Show International Gallery in Los Angeles as well as auction houses: Desa Unicum, DNA, SDA, Fineart's. Her paintings have been exhibited internationally in Austria, Portugal and Italy, and many have been purchased by private collectors from Switzerland, the US, Poland, Holland, Spain, Germany, etc.
